4 spots available. 2,800 acres, split by RR 385, Little Devils River runs through lease, part of 30,000 acres under same management. 15 people total. Cabin with electric, water, fully furnished kitchen, indoor bathroom and showers, walk in cooler, satellite tv, and bunkhouse. Beds in place all you need is your toiletries and bedding, stand and feeders. Group has had lease for 20+ years.

Cost is $1980 for lease plus $125 for share of electric, propane, food, kitchen supplies, etc.

Guests allowed two weekends during the season (Thanksgiving and after Christmas) at extra cost. Also guests allowed for extended doe/spike season also at extra cost.

Harvest quotas for 07/08 to be determined after survey in September. Last seasons quota was 18 trophy bucks, 45 does, and any spikes. Trophy buck harvest limited to mature deer (5 yr and older). Turkey included in fall season but spring turkey is currently not included. Huntable hog population but not overrun with pigs. Bowhunting allowed (about half of group bowhunts) during regular season, currently negotiating for bowseason also. Fishing in river is permitted.

Our portion of ranch has has approximately 10 divided pastures, sheep and goats are rotated through a couple times during the year, spending approximately a week at a time in each pasture. Gentlemens agreement on using others stands so that when goats are in your pasture you still have many other stands to choose from.

Don't have the harvest record in hand but working from memory last years harvest included an 11 pt, several 10 pts, several 9's, several 8's, around a dozen spikes, around a dozen turkeys, 30 does and a dozen pigs. Am not an expert at scoring but I believe the biggest bucks went 120's to low 130's last year. Personally passed 2 10's and a nice 9.
